Colleague alerts

April 2025

Subscribe your colleagues to alerts

When setting up a new alert, you will always be given the option to sign up colleagues to the alert. To do so, search for their name in the search bar and select them from the dropdown. Please note that your colleague must have a Solomonic account in order to be added to an alert.

If you’d like to add your colleague to an existing alert, head to your ‘My alertspage. Find the relevant alert, click ‘More’ and ‘Subscribe your colleague’. Simply search their name and select them from the dropdown. 

If you see an error message while adding someone, it typically means they’ve already subscribed to the alert - the system prevents duplicate subscriptions. 

Managing colleague alerts

To manage the alerts you’ve created for your colleagues, access your ‘My colleague alerts’ page by clicking on the title dropdown and selecting ‘My colleague alerts’. This will show you a list of alerts you’ve created for your colleagues. 

For each alert, you will see who the recipient is. If you make any changes to alerts on this page, these changes will also be reflected for the respective recipient. If you make changes on your version of the alert from your ‘My alerts’ page, this does not change your colleague’s alerts. 

However, if you’ve created an alert for your colleague and they have subsequently edited it from their own account, you will no longer see this alert listed in your ‘My colleague alerts’ page. This is because the ownership of the alert has now been transferred to them, and you will no longer be able to view their alert or make any changes.
